PCP #30449 · Belchim Crop Protection Canada Inc. · Fungicide
Group P07 liquid fungicide containing mono- and dibasic sodium, potassium, and ammonium phosphites for control or suppression of oomycete and other fungal diseases on brassica leafy vegetables, raspberries, bushberries, pome fruit, cucurbits, grapes, leafy greens, potatoes, strawberries, tomatoes, field peas, bulb vegetables, ginseng, hazelnuts, celery transplants, greenhouse vegetables, and indoor/outdoor ornamentals.
Crop × pest × application rate combinations from the official label. Rates converted to per-acre. PHI is the pre-harvest interval; REI is the restricted-entry interval. Always confirm against the official label PDF before applying.

Adjuvant requirements, compatibility notes, and mixing restrictions from the official label. Always confirm against the official label PDF before mixing.
| Guidance | Adjuvant | Rate |
|---|---|---|
| Do not mix | certain surfactants, foliar fertilizers, or other pesticides Mixing this product with certain surfactants, foliar fertilizers, or other pesticides can cause crop injury. Determine crop sensitivity by applying the combination to a small area of the crop and evaluate 3-7 days later for adverse effects. | – |
